OFFICE OF COMMUNITY AND ECONOMIC DEVELOPMENT Tourism and Marketing Index #652000
ORIGIN/PURPOSE: Functions of the Tourism and Marketing division were abolished by Executive Order 14-10. The division remains open to appropriate dedicated revenue from the Hotel Occupancy Tax. The Hotel Tax will be used to support and promote tourism and tourism related activities to include the marketing of the features of the county as a travel destination and the provision of services for the people attracted to the county. Tourism related activities include activities related to sports, festival, museum, agriculture and agriculture exposition, and farm-to-table experiences. ALL FUND SUMMARY:

MISCELLANEOUS - Funding in the amount of $2,080,000 from the hotel tax revenue will be used for tourism related contributions. An additional $2,800,000 has been appropriated for community investment contributions.

Funding appropriated for community investment contributions: $1,000,000 - Ripken Sports Facility $500,000 - Discovery Center $500,000 - Harmer's Town Art Center $500,000 - Havre de Grace Auditorium Roof $300,000 - Historical Society restoration of building front and cupola
